What it is

Aluminum lake form of Brilliant Blue FCF (FD&C Blue No. 1), a synthetic blue color additive prepared by extending the dye on aluminum hydroxide substrate.

Color additive; produces blue and (combined with yellows) green hues in foods, especially in fat-based or low-moisture products where water-soluble dyes are unsuitable.

Regulatory status

United States — FDA

Listed and certified for food use under 21 CFR 74.101 (Blue No. 1) and 21 CFR 82.101 (lake)

European Union — EFSA

Approved as E133 Brilliant Blue FCF; ADI 6 mg/kg bw/day
